INDIANAPOLIS – Quincy University redshirt junior quarterback Nick Lonergan and redshirt freshman linebacker Nate Rueckemann, along with Saint Joseph's College senior linebacker Gary Yeoman, have been named the Great Lakes Valley Conference Players of the Week in football, it was announced by the league office Monday.
Lonergan was tabbed GLVC Offensive Player of the Week, Yeoman was picked Defensive Player of the Week, while Rueckemann was named Special Teams Player of the Week.
In Saturday's 42-28 win at William Jewell, Rueckemann turned the game in Quincy's favor by recovering a blocked field goal and returning it 65 yards for a touchdown on the final play of the first quarter. A made field goal would have given the Cardinals a 10-0 lead, but instead the game was tied 7-7 heading into the second quarter. The Hawks turned the game in the second quarter, outscoring the hosts 21-7 in the final 15 minutes before halftime. This is the McHenry, Illinois, native's first career honor and the first special teams award for a Hawk since kicker Blake Allison was recognized on Oct. 13. This is also QU's third special teams accolade overall this year – a league high – as Eric Poindexter was honored on Sept. 29.
